Transaction dd5d51e68ba31b151718794222157edd0018e5a169cd9315be2479247f67ac89

1 Input
2 Outputs
  • dd5d51e68ba31b151718794222157edd0018e5a169cd9315be2479247f67ac89:0
  • value  34470
    address  36yE8F8sSGfBCigM7k6TWGBCms5vWGakkX
  • dd5d51e68ba31b151718794222157edd0018e5a169cd9315be2479247f67ac89:1
  • value  31623833
    address  3KH2vWrpbLLPkeV7vgkn5JKvaEfamvsdS2